Immediate Assessment and Management of Post-Metronidazole Complications in a High-Risk Patient
This patient requires urgent evaluation for acute kidney injury (AKI) and potential metronidazole toxicity, with immediate discontinuation of metronidazole and transition to supportive care, given the constellation of decreased urination, palpitations, and constipation in the setting of pre-existing CKD.
Critical Initial Actions
Discontinue Metronidazole Immediately
- Stop metronidazole now due to the high risk of cumulative neurotoxicity and potential contribution to renal dysfunction in a patient with pre-existing CKD 1, 2
- Metronidazole should be used with caution in CKD patients, and the National Kidney Foundation advises avoiding it during intercurrent illness to prevent further kidney damage 2
- The FDA label specifically warns that patients with severe hepatic or renal disease metabolize metronidazole slowly, leading to accumulation 3
Assess for Acute Kidney Injury
- Measure serum creatinine, BUN, and electrolytes immediately to quantify the degree of renal dysfunction 2
- Calculate urine output over the past 24 hours and assess for oliguria (urine output <400 mL/day suggests AKI) 1
- Check for volume depletion from recent amoebiasis-related diarrhea, which commonly causes prerenal AKI 1
Evaluate Cardiac Symptoms
- Obtain ECG immediately to assess for arrhythmias, particularly given the palpitations and potential electrolyte disturbances from both CKD and recent diarrheal illness 1
- Check potassium, magnesium, and calcium levels, as electrolyte abnormalities are common in CKD patients with AKI and can cause palpitations 1
- Consider cardiac monitoring if electrolyte abnormalities are present
Fluid and Electrolyte Management
Aggressive Rehydration
- Initiate IV fluid resuscitation with normal saline or lactated Ringer's to correct volume depletion from recent amoebiasis 1
- Monitor fluid balance carefully given pre-existing CKD; avoid fluid overload 1
- Target urine output >0.5 mL/kg/hour as a marker of adequate renal perfusion 1
Correct Electrolyte Abnormalities
- Replace potassium, magnesium, and other electrolytes as needed based on laboratory results 1
- Monitor for hyperkalemia, which is particularly dangerous in CKD patients and can cause cardiac arrhythmias 1
Address Constipation
Rule Out Serious Complications
- Perform abdominal examination and consider imaging to exclude ileus, toxic megacolon, or bowel obstruction, particularly given recent amoebiasis treatment 1
- Constipation for 2 days in the setting of recent GI infection and decreased oral intake warrants careful evaluation 1
Conservative Management
- Initiate gentle laxatives (polyethylene glycol preferred) once serious complications are excluded 1
- Ensure adequate hydration to facilitate bowel function 1
- Avoid antimotility agents as they can worsen outcomes in infectious diarrhea and CDI 1
Assess for Metronidazole-Related Adverse Effects
Neurotoxicity Screening
- Evaluate for peripheral neuropathy, ataxia, or encephalopathy, as metronidazole can cause cumulative and potentially irreversible neurotoxicity, especially with prolonged use 1
- Ask about paresthesias, numbness, or coordination difficulties 3
Drug Interactions
- Review medication list for potential interactions, particularly warfarin (increased bleeding risk), lithium (toxicity), or phenytoin (altered levels) 3
- Confirm patient has avoided alcohol, as metronidazole causes a disulfiram-like reaction 3
Evaluate for Alternative Diagnoses
Consider Clostridioides difficile Infection
- Send stool for C. difficile toxin testing if diarrhea persists or recurs, as metronidazole use itself is a risk factor for CDI 1
- Recent antibiotic use (metronidazole for amoebiasis) increases CDI risk 1
- If CDI is confirmed, oral vancomycin 125 mg four times daily for 10 days is preferred over metronidazole in this high-risk patient with comorbidities 1
Assess Diabetes Control
- Check blood glucose and HbA1c, as poor glycemic control increases infection risk and complications 4
- Diabetics have increased risk of severe complications from amoebic infection 4
Ongoing Monitoring
Renal Function
- Monitor serum creatinine daily until stable or improving 2
- Adjust all medications for degree of renal impairment 2
- Consider nephrology consultation if AKI is severe (creatinine >2x baseline) or not improving with supportive care 2
Cardiac Monitoring
- Continue telemetry if arrhythmias are present or electrolytes remain abnormal 1
- Repeat ECG after electrolyte correction 1
Common Pitfalls to Avoid
- Do not restart metronidazole even if amoebiasis treatment was incomplete; the risks outweigh benefits in this clinical scenario 1, 2
- Do not assume palpitations are benign in a diabetic with CKD; electrolyte abnormalities can be life-threatening 1
- Do not overlook volume status assessment; many symptoms may be explained by dehydration from recent diarrheal illness 1
- Do not use metronidazole for empiric treatment of any new diarrhea without confirmed anaerobic infection or CDI 5, 6
- Avoid nephrotoxic agents (NSAIDs, aminoglycosides, IV contrast) during this acute period 2
